About 'If Ye Love Me'
Artist:
Born:
c.1505
Died:
1585
The Artist:
An English composer of choral music, considered one of England's greatest composers.
Composed:
1560
Info:
LYRICS:
If ye love me, keep my commandments.
And I will pray the Father,
and he shall give you another comforter,
that he may 'bide with you forever;
E'en the sp'rit of truth.
